Output ec1da13ea15964ba37753839a62c2e7440ad462b2787924ba194f433944430c8:0

value
606288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01899e14f1bee0cbcca94a0a0e0794b6567c21e0 OP_EQUAL
address
31q9TZsgXfZuEEGojTd3P45KSgyc4tCwYa
transaction
ec1da13ea15964ba37753839a62c2e7440ad462b2787924ba194f433944430c8
spent
true